What does "make the seats better" even mean? Give up 10-15K seats to put in backs, arm rests, and cupholders? As I said before, the only places you see empty seats are the Sunshine Seats and the top of the student section (with some occasional empty seats in the visiting corner). The alumni side is always packed, the lower bowl is always packed, the south end zone is typically packed with some empty seats dotted here and there. Our average attendance last year was about 86K, so we're really not that far from capacity. Anyone who actually sits in the stadium on Saturdays could tell you that. Attendance is going to suck for games like Charleston Southern and Idaho, but it's still fine for SEC games and the FSU game.
